If they fail, you're notified (in the GUI at least, and by email if you've configured … WebApr 29, 2024 · S.M.A.R.T Tests Long - runs SMART Extended Self Test. This will scan the entire disk surface and can take many hours on large-volume disks. Short - runs SMART Short Self Test (usually under ten minutes). These are basic disk tests that vary by manufacturer. Conveyance - runs a SMART Conveyance Self Test.

WebJun 28, 2024 · The owner of "too many" computers, called The Lord of all Toasters (1920X 1080ti 32GB) The Toasted Controller (i5 4670, R9 380, 24GB) The Semi Portable Toastie … WebMar 8, 2024 · The short test runs SMART Short Self Test. It usually run under ten minutes. This command can be given during normal FreeBSD system operation. The long test runs SMART Extended Self Test. It runs tens of minutes to several hours. This is a longer and more thorough version of the Short Self Test. Almost in all cases you need long test.

Is it okay to have one task to run the S.M.A.R.T. tests on all the disks in the pool, or should I have a separate task for each disk so I don't test the disks all at the same time? 11 9 comments Best how far is miami from philadelphiaWebFeb 3, 2024 · To test one or more disk for errors, go to Storage and click the Disks button. Select the disks you want to test using the checkboxes to the left of the disk names. Selecting multiple disks displays the Batch Operations options. Click Manual Test. The Manual S.M.A.R.T.
